A leading healthcare communication agency in Greater London seeks an Account Manager for its Medical Communications team. The role involves managing medical publications projects and client interactions.
Ideal candidates will have experience in medical publications and project management, coupled with excellent communication and financial management skills.
The company offers competitive compensation, a supportive work environment, and strong opportunities for growth and development.

How to prepare for a job interview at Nucleus Global
✨Know Your Medical Publications
Make sure you brush up on the latest trends and standards in medical publications. Being able to discuss recent developments or case studies will show your expertise and passion for the field.
✨Showcase Your Project Management Skills
Prepare specific examples of projects you've managed, highlighting your role and the outcomes.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ses effectively.
✨Communicate Clearly and Confidently
Since excellent communication is key for this role, practice articulating your thoughts clearly. Consider doing mock interviews with a friend to refine your delivery and ensure you come across as confident and knowledgeable.
✨Understand Financial Management Basics
Familiarise yourself with basic financial management concepts relevant to project budgets. Be ready to discuss how you've managed budgets in past roles, as this will demonstrate your ability to handle the financial aspects of the position.
